Skip to content

Instantly share code, notes, and snippets.

@vivekpadia70
Created December 25, 2019 06:21
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save vivekpadia70/aa2e19202b3a69802587647f70e14fc9 to your computer and use it in GitHub Desktop.
Save vivekpadia70/aa2e19202b3a69802587647f70e14fc9 to your computer and use it in GitHub Desktop.
gbr = GradientBoostingRegressor(n_estimators=1000, max_depth=5, random_state=22)
gbr.fit(X_train, Y_train)
print("Gradient Boosting R^2 Score: ", gbr.score(X_train, Y_train))
print("Gradient Boosting Test R^2 Score: ", gbr.score(X_test, Y_test))
y_pred = gbr.predict(X_test)
print("Mean Squared Error: ", mean_squared_error(y_pred, Y_test))
print("Mean Absolute Error: ", mean_absolute_error(y_pred, Y_test))
print("Cross Validation Score: ", cross_val_score(gbr, X_test, Y_test, cv=5))
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ment